The average developer python gross salary in Leicester, United Kingdom is £58,529 or an equivalent hourly rate of £28. This is 16% lower (-£11,535) than the average developer python salary in United Kingdom. In addition, they earn an average bonus of £2,552. Salary estimates based on salary survey data collected directly from employers and anonymous employees in Leicester, United Kingdom. An entry level developer python (1-3 years of experience) earns an average salary of £40,906. On the other end, a senior level developer python (8+ years of experience) earns an average salary of £66,131.

View Cost of Living PageLeicester ( LES-tər) is a city, unitary authority area, and the county town of Leicestershire in the East Midlands of England. It is the largest city in the East Midlands with a population of 388,348 in 2024. The greater Leicester urban area had a population of 559,017 in 2021, making it the 11th most populous in England, and the 13th most populous in the United Kingdom.
